PhD in Human-Computer Interaction and Inclusive Urban Mobility

HCI for Accessible and Equitable Cities University of Amsterdam Amsterdam, Netherlands Application Deadline: 15 March 2026

Fully Funded PhD in HCI and Inclusive Urban Mobility

The University of Amsterdam (UvA) invites applications for a fully funded PhD position in Human-Computer Interaction (HCI) and Inclusive Urban Mobility within the Faculty of Science. This doctoral position is part of the research project BEAT (Breaking Everyday Barriers to Inclusive City-Making), which investigates how informal and everyday urban mobility barriers affect people with physical and cognitive diversities. The project approaches mobility as a subjective human experience, focusing on how daily obstacles shape access to work, education, healthcare, and social life. The research combines interaction design, urban planning, and policy analysis to develop inclusive, context-sensitive technological solutions.

Research Focus: Informal Urban Mobility Barriers (IUMBs)

Urban accessibility challenges are not limited to formal infrastructure gaps. Everyday temporary barriers—such as road works, construction sites, improperly parked vehicles, blocked sidewalks, or unauthorized market stalls—collectively create persistent inaccessibility in cities. This PhD focuses on:

  • Understanding lived experiences of urban mobility

  • Studying informal accessibility barriers in real-world contexts

  • Designing interactive technologies embedded in urban environments

  • Co-creating solutions with people experiencing mobility challenges

The project uses Human-Computer Interaction (HCI) research methods, including:

  • Participatory design

  • Research in the wild

  • Co-design with communities

  • Context-aware interaction design

Case Study Areas

The PhD research will contribute to three core urban contexts:

1. Mobility Hubs

Train stations and multimodal hubs that determine access to wider city regions.

2. Residential Areas

Neighborhood-level accessibility for routine, short-distance travel.

3. Green and Leisure Spaces

Parks and recreational areas that influence well-being and quality of life.

The University of Luxembourg is offering a fully funded PhD position in Artificial Intelligence and Autonomous Driving Systems at the Interdisciplinary Centre for Security, Reliability and Trust (SnT). This doctoral opportunity is part of the European research project AutHUMate, focusing on human-centered AI systems for advanced driver assistance and automated driving technologies.

The position is based in Luxembourg City and provides a strong international research environment in collaboration with academic and industry partners.

Overview of PhD Position

  • Level of Study: PhD (Doctoral Researcher)

  • Institution: University of Luxembourg

  • Centre: SnT – Interdisciplinary Centre for Security, Reliability and Trust

  • Research Group: UBIX Research Group

  • Supervisor: Prof. Raphaël Frank

  • Study Location: Kirchberg Campus, Luxembourg City

  • Duration: 36 months (fixed-term contract)

  • Salary: €41,976 per year (gross, full-time)

  • Language Requirement: English (minimum B2 level)

Project Overview

This PhD is part of the AutHUMate European project, which focuses on improving interaction between humans and automated driving systems.

The research will explore:

  • Adaptive human-centered AI systems for driving assistance

  • Driver behavior and readiness detection using multimodal data

  • Trust modeling in autonomous driving systems

  • AI-based communication strategies for driver-vehicle interaction

  • Simulation and real-world testing of automated driving systems

The candidate will contribute to both theoretical research and practical implementation, including open-source software development and validation experiments.

The University of Luxembourg is inviting applications for fully funded PhD positions in Finance at the Faculty of Law, Economics and Finance (FDEF). These doctoral roles are designed for highly motivated candidates with strong quantitative backgrounds who want to pursue advanced research in economics, finance, and econometrics in Europe.

The program follows an international PhD structure, including rigorous coursework in the first year and several years of dedicated research leading to a doctoral thesis.

Overview of University of Luxembourg PhD Program

  • Level of Study: PhD (Doctoral Researcher)

  • Institution: University of Luxembourg

  • Faculty: Faculty of Law, Economics and Finance (FDEF)

  • Study Location: Luxembourg City, Luxembourg

  • Campus: Belval Campus

  • Duration: 3 years (fixed-term contract)

  • Annual Salary: €41,976 (gross, full-time)

  • Language: English (minimum B2 level required)

Program Structure

The PhD in Finance at the University of Luxembourg is structured in two phases:

  • Year 1: Coursework equivalent to the Master in Quantitative Economics and Finance (MQEF)

  • Years 2–5: Independent research leading to a doctoral dissertation

Courses are taught in English by faculty members and visiting scholars from top global universities such as Princeton and the University of Chicago.

Research Environment

The Department of Finance is located in Luxembourg’s financial center and is recognized for its strong academic and industry links. It includes more than 15 research-oriented faculty members with backgrounds from institutions such as:

  • New York University

  • University of Lausanne

  • University of Rochester

  • Carnegie Mellon University

The department is also closely connected with major financial and policy institutions, including:

  • Luxembourg Financial Centre

  • European Stability Mechanism

  • Central Bank of Luxembourg

This creates a highly international and research-driven academic environment.

Overview of the Opportunity

Nottingham Trent University is offering a fully funded PhD studentship focused on an AI-aided, data-driven approach to studying historical parchments. The project investigates the making, degradation, and origin of ancient parchment materials using advanced computational and scientific methods.

About Nottingham Trent University

Nottingham Trent University is a well-established public research university in the United Kingdom known for its strong focus on applied research, innovation, and interdisciplinary studies. It actively promotes inclusive research environments and collaboration across international institutions.

Research Focus

This PhD project combines artificial intelligence, data science, and heritage science to explore:

  • Manufacturing processes of historical parchments

  • Degradation mechanisms over time

  • Origins and material composition of manuscripts

  • Applications of AI in conservation science

  • Archaeological and cultural heritage analysis

The research contributes to both digital innovation and historical preservation.

Overview of the Opportunity

The Technical University of Munich (TUM) is offering two fully funded PhD positions in Electronic Structure Theory and Quantum Transport under the supervision of Prof. Dr. Frank Ortmann. These positions focus on advanced computational physics and materials science research, with the opportunity to earn a doctoral degree at one of Europe’s top-ranked universities.

About Technical University of Munich

The Technical University of Munich is one of Europe’s leading research universities, known for excellence in engineering, physics, and technology. It is closely connected with major research initiatives such as the Munich Center for Quantum Science and Technology and provides a highly international research environment.

Research Group and Supervision

These PhD positions are offered in the research group of Prof. Dr. Frank Ortmann at TUM. The group focuses on developing advanced theoretical and computational models to study electronic, optical, and transport properties of complex materials.

Research Topics

Project A: Electronic Structure and Optical Excitations

  • Development of linear-scaling Wannier optics methods

  • Simulation of optical excitations in large material systems

  • Study of excitonic effects and many-body interactions

  • Quantum dynamics in complex materials

Project B: Quantum Transport in Polymers

  • Modeling electron-phonon coupling

  • Development of efficient quantum transport frameworks

  • Application to polymer-based materials
